Как запустить VBA в Excel


Excel VBA (Visual Basic for Applications) — это мощный инструмент для автоматизации задач в Excel. С его помощью можно создавать макросы, программировать функции и многое другое. Запуск Excel VBA может показаться немного сложным для новичков, но с помощью этого пошагового руководства вы быстро освоите основы.

Шаг 1: Откройте Excel и выберите «Разработчик» в верхней панели инструментов. Если у вас ее нет, вы должны добавить вкладку «Разработчик» в настройках Excel.

Шаг 2: После выбора «Разработчик» перейдите к группе «Код» и нажмите «Визуальный Basic». Это откроет окно программы VBA.

Шаг 3: В окне VBA достаточно двойного щелчка левой кнопкой мыши по объекту, чтобы начать его программирование. Можно выбрать объекты, такие как листы, ячейки или графики.

Шаг 4: Теперь вы можете написать свой код VBA в модуле. Начните с простого, например, изменяя текст в ячейке или создавая макрос для автоматического запуска определенных операций.

Примечание: Не забудьте сохранить свой код, чтобы он использовался и в дальнейшем.

Шаг 5: После того, как ваш код написан, вы можете запустить его, нажав «Сохранить и запустить» в окне VBA или используя соответствующую комбинацию клавиш.

Теперь, когда вы знаете, как запустить Excel VBA, вы можете использовать его для автоматизации всех своих задач в Excel. Помните, что VBA предлагает множество возможностей, с помощью которых вы можете сделать работу в Excel более эффективной и удобной.

Подготовка к запуску Excel VBA

Для того чтобы запустить Excel VBA, необходимо выполнить несколько предварительных шагов:

Шаг 1: Открыть редактор VBA

В Excel откройте файл, в котором вы хотите запустить макрос. Затем перейдите на вкладку «Разработчик» в верхней панели меню и нажмите на кнопку «Редактор VBA». Если вкладки «Разработчик» нет видно, активируйте ее, перейдя в раздел «Настройки Excel» -> «Настройки ленты» -> «Разработчик» и установите флажок «Разработчик».

Шаг 2: Создать новый модуль

В редакторе VBA выберите «Вставка» в верхнем меню, а затем «Модуль». Появится новое окно с пустым модулем.

Шаг 3: Написать код

Напишите свой код VBA в открытом модуле. Если у вас уже есть код, который вы хотите запустить, скопируйте его и вставьте в модуль. Здесь вы можете использовать различные функции и методы VBA для работы с данными в Excel.

Шаг 4: Сохранить файл и закрыть редактор VBA

После того, как вы закончили писать код, сохраните файл Excel. Затем закройте редактор VBA, чтобы вернуться к основному окну Excel.

Шаг 5: Запустить макрос

Чтобы запустить созданный макрос, вернитесь на вкладку «Разработчик» в меню Excel и нажмите на кнопку «Макросы». В открывшемся окне выберите нужный макрос из списка и нажмите кнопку «Запуск». Ваш макрос будет выполнен и результаты будут отображены в Excel.

Следуя этим шагам, вы сможете подготовиться к запуску VBA в Excel и успешно выполнить свои макросы. Помните, что VBA является мощным инструментом автоматизации и может значительно упростить вашу работу с данными в Excel.

Установка программного обеспечения

Для запуска и работы с Excel VBA вам понадобится установить Microsoft Office, который включает в себя программу Excel и язык VBA. Ниже приведены шаги, которые помогут вам выполнить эту установку:

1. Шаг 1: Приобретение Microsoft Office

Первым шагом является приобретение и установка Microsoft Office. Это коммерческое программное обеспечение и оно доступно для приобретения на официальном сайте Microsoft или у других авторизованных продавцов. Следуйте инструкциям для приобретения и загрузки приложения на свой компьютер.

2. Шаг 2: Установка Microsoft Office

После приобретения программного обеспечения Microsoft Office, запустите установщик и следуйте инструкциям по установке. Обычно установка Microsoft Office включает в себя выбор языка, типы установки, место, куда вы желаете установить программу, и лицензионное соглашение. Прочитайте и примите лицензионное соглашение, а затем выберите все необходимые опции и параметры установки.

3. Шаг 3: Проверка установки VBA

После завершения установки Microsoft Office, убедитесь, что вы также установили язык VBA. Вам понадобится проверить это перед тем, как приступить к запуску Excel VBA. Чтобы это сделать, откройте программу Excel и выберите «Меню» — «Параметры» — «Язык VBA». Если вы видите доступный язык VBA в этом списке, значит, у вас установлен язык VBA.

Теперь, когда у вас установлен Microsoft Office и включен VBA, вы готовы запустить Excel VBA и начать создавать и выполнять макросы. Успехов в вашей работе!

Открытие редактора VBA

Для того чтобы начать использовать VBA в Excel, необходимо открыть редактор VBA, где можно будет создавать и редактировать макросы. Вот несколько шагов, которые помогут вам открыть редактор VBA:

  1. Откройте Excel и перейдите на вкладку «Разработчик» в верхней панели инструментов. Если вкладки «Разработчик» нет, то ее нужно активировать, перейдя в меню «Файл» -> «Параметры» -> «Параметры Excel» -> «Разработчик».
  2. На вкладке «Разработчик» найдите группу «Код» и нажмите на кнопку «Редактор VBA».

После выполнения этих шагов откроется новое окно, в котором можно будет создавать и редактировать код VBA. В верхней части окна расположены окна проектов, модулей и форм, а в центральной части — окно редактора кода.

Теперь вы готовы приступить к созданию макросов и автоматизации задач в Excel с помощью VBA!

Создание макроса Excel VBA

Excel VBA (Visual Basic for Applications) позволяет автоматизировать задачи и добавить функциональность в приложение Excel. Для создания макроса Excel VBA нужно выполнить следующие шаги:

  1. Откройте файл Excel, в котором вы хотите создать макрос.
  2. Откройте вкладку «Разработчик» на ленте меню Excel. Если вкладки «Разработчик» нет, откройте раздел «Файл» в меню Excel, выберите «Параметры», затем «Параметры ленты» и установите флажок напротив «Разработчик».
  3. На вкладке «Разработчик» нажмите на кнопку «Записать макрос», чтобы начать запись макроса.
  4. В появившемся диалоговом окне «Записать макрос» введите имя макроса и выберите место для его сохранения. Вы также можете добавить описание для макроса и назначить ему горячую клавишу.
  5. Нажмите «ОК», чтобы закрыть диалоговое окно и начать запись макроса.
  6. Выполните необходимые действия в Excel, которые вы хотите включить в макрос.
  7. После того, как вы завершили выполнение действий, вернитесь на вкладку «Разработчик» и нажмите на кнопку «Записать макрос» снова, чтобы остановить запись макроса.

Вот и всё! Теперь у вас есть созданный макрос Excel VBA, который может быть использован для автоматизации задач и добавления функциональности в приложение Excel.

Обратите внимание, что после создания макроса, вы можете изменить его код в редакторе VBA, чтобы добавить дополнительную логику или настроить его поведение.

Выбор места для макроса

Когда вы готовы создать макрос в Excel VBA, вы должны выбрать место, где он будет храниться. Для этого можно использовать несколько вариантов:

  • В новом модуле: если ваш макрос относится к конкретной книге, вы можете создать новый модуль в этой книге и хранить макросы в нем. Чтобы создать новый модуль, перейдите в редактор VBA, щелкните правой кнопкой мыши на книге в обозревателе проекта, выберите «Вставить» и затем «Модуль».
  • В конкретном листе: если ваш макрос должен работать только в рамках одного листа, вы можете сохранить его в кодовой области этого листа. Чтобы открыть кодовую область листа, перейдите в редактор VBA, дважды щелкните на нужном листе в обозревателе проекта.
  • В личной книге макросов: если вы хотите иметь доступ к макросу из любой книги, вы можете сохранить его в своей личной книге макросов. Для этого создайте новую книгу Excel, перейдите в редактор VBA, щелкните правой кнопкой мыши на «Вбасы.xla», выберите «Вставить» и затем «Модуль».
  • В глобальных шаблонах Excel: если вы хотите иметь доступ к макросу из любой книги на вашем компьютере, вы можете сохранить его в глобальных шаблонах Excel. Для этого скопируйте свою личную книгу макросов в папку «Xlstart» на вашем компьютере.

Выбор места для макроса зависит от того, как вы планируете использовать его и какие ограничения есть в вашей ситуации. В любом случае, когда вы выберете место для хранения макроса, вы сможете легко вызывать его и выполнять нужные действия в Excel.

Запись макроса

Для записи макроса в Excel VBA необходимо выполнить следующие шаги:

  1. Открыть Excel и выбрать вкладку «Разработчик» (Developer) в верхней панели инструментов. Если вкладка «Разработчик» не отображается, необходимо ее активировать через настройки Excel.
  2. На вкладке «Разработчик» нажмите кнопку «Запись макроса» (Record Macro) в группе «Код» (Code).
  3. В появившемся окне «Запись макроса» (Record Macro) введите имя макроса и опционально назначьте ему горячую клавишу или описание.
  4. Выберите место сохранения макроса. Выберите «Этот рабочий книги» (This Workbook), если хотите сохранить макрос только в текущей книге, или «Новая книга» (New Workbook), если хотите сохранить макрос в новой книге.
  5. Нажмите кнопку «ОК» (OK) для начала записи макроса.
  6. Выполните необходимые действия в Excel, которые хотите записать в макросе. Все ваши действия будут записаны.
  7. Когда закончите запись макроса, нажмите кнопку «Закрыть запись макроса» (Stop Recording) на вкладке «Разработчик».

После записи макроса вы можете воспроизвести его, используя кнопку «Макросы» (Macros) на вкладке «Разработчик» или назначив макросу горячую клавишу.

Запись макроса — это мощный инструмент, который может существенно ускорить и упростить вашу работу с Excel. Пользуйтесь этим инструментом и автоматизируйте рутинные задачи, чтобы сэкономить время и повысить эффективность работы.

Добавить комментарий

Вам также может понравиться